首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

VS代码启动单独窗口中的MSys2 bash

是指使用Visual Studio Code编辑器启动一个独立的窗口,并在该窗口中运行MSys2 bash终端。

MSys2是一个为Windows系统提供类似于Linux环境的软件包管理器和工具集合。它可以让开发者在Windows上使用类Unix的工具和命令行环境,方便进行开发和调试工作。

在VS代码中启动单独窗口中的MSys2 bash可以通过以下步骤完成:

  1. 打开VS代码编辑器。
  2. 点击菜单栏中的“终端(Terminal)”选项。
  3. 在下拉菜单中选择“新终端(New Terminal)”。
  4. 在新打开的终端窗口中,点击终端窗口右上角的下拉箭头。
  5. 在下拉菜单中选择“选择默认shell(Select Default Shell)”。
  6. 在弹出的菜单中选择“Git Bash”或者“WSL Bash”。
  7. 如果系统中已经安装了MSys2,可以在终端中输入bash命令来启动MSys2 bash。

MSys2 bash的优势包括:

  • 提供了类Unix的命令行环境,方便开发者在Windows上进行类Unix的开发和调试工作。
  • 集成了软件包管理器,可以方便地安装和管理各种开发工具和库。
  • 兼容性好,可以运行大部分的Unix/Linux命令和脚本。

MSys2 bash的应用场景包括:

  • 在Windows上进行C/C++、Python、Ruby等语言的开发和调试。
  • 使用类Unix的工具和命令行环境进行文件操作、版本控制、构建和部署等工作。
  • 进行跨平台开发和测试,保证在不同操作系统上的一致性。

腾讯云提供了云计算相关的产品和服务,其中与MSys2 bash相关的产品包括云服务器(CVM)和容器服务(TKE)。您可以通过以下链接了解更多关于腾讯云的产品和服务:

请注意,以上答案仅供参考,具体的产品选择和配置应根据实际需求和情况进行。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 在Windos 10专业版搭建Fyne(Go 跨平台GUI)开发环境

    fyne 是一个用于 Go 语言的 GUI 包,它提供了一个简单而强大的界面构建框架。 fyne 的核心是一个事件驱动的渲染引擎,它可以轻松地创建具有丰富交互性的图形界面。该框架提供了丰富的内置控件,如按钮、文本框、标签、列表等,并且支持自定义控件的创建。 此外,fyne 还提供了一系列的工具和函数,用于处理界面事件、绘制图形、处理图像和字体等。它还支持跨平台开发,可以在 Windows、macOS 和 Linux 等多个操作系统上运行。 总的来说,fyne 是一个非常强大和灵活的 GUI 包,可以帮助开发人员快速创建具有高交互性的图形界面。它简单易用,并且具有很高的可扩展性,可以满足各种不同的界面需求。

    05

    MSYS2模拟Linux环境

    首先介绍一下MSYS2是什么,简单来说就是在windows平台上安装一个软件,用于模拟Linux的环境,我们在使用github的终端的时候可能也见过类似的东西,安装包是exe可执行文件,不用什么繁杂的配置,对于第一次使用的朋友也没什么难度。好,那接下来咱们边往下讲边介绍。安装包可以在官网http://msys2.github.io/,百度搜索MSYS2也可以找到,根据系统位数选择相应的安装包,很好的一点是在官网上就有安装和初始化更新的步骤,在这里简要的再说明一下。需要注意的一个问题尽量安装到到非系统盘,原因一会会说明。选择安装路径安装完成以后应该会自动创建一个桌面的快捷方式,如果没有的话可以在安装目录的根路径下找到(以64位为例):

    02
    领券